I recently learned that the Halibut fishing season for our area opens on February 01st. That may change, but at this time that is what’s happening. The limit for Halibut will be one fish per day per person with a two day limit. Rumors suggest that this limit may remain in effect for the entire season as a result of a halibut quota reduction for both the Canadian commercial fishery and sport fishery this year.
The weather over the past while has been unpredictable, but when we have been able to get on the water, the fishing for winter Chinooks has been excellent. Reasonable size, 7 to 20 lbs with lots of action.
